Job Description - Lead Fabrication Technician

Who We Are:


Atlas Energy Solutions Inc. (NYSE: AESI) is a leading solutions provider to the energy industry. Atlas’ portfolio of offerings includes oilfield logistics, distributed power systems, and the largest proppant supply network in the Permian Basin. With a focus on leveraging technology, automation, and remote operations to enhance efficiency, Atlas is centered around a core mission of improving human beings’ access to hydrocarbons that power our lives and, by doing so, maximizing value creation for our shareholders.


How You Will Make an Impact:


Atlas Energy Solutions is seeking a Lead Fabrication Technician who is responsible for supporting the Fabrication Manager by overseeing and coordinating fabrication operations within the organization. The primary role involves actively contributing to welding duties and assisting the Fabrication Manager in ensuring smooth and efficient operations.


Responsibilities:



  • Reads, assembles, and welds from blueprints.

  • Prepares, assembles, and tacks weld parts and surfaces to be welded.

  • Position and clamp work pieces together or assemble them in a jig fixture.

  • Weld in flat and vertical planes (all position welding). Repair improperly welded pieces and fill holes.

  • Monitors the welding, burning, and fitting process to ensure parts are not overheated or damaged by warping, distortion, expansion, or shrinkage.

  • Grinds and wire wheels product to clean smooth surfaces for painting.

  • Inspects final products for quality assurance.

  • Tags all final products for identification.

  • Maintains, organizes, and cleans equipment and the work area.

  • May change hoses, fittings, air valves, suspension parts, etc.

  • Uses appropriate machinery and software applications to complete assigned jobs.

Required Skills/Abilities:



  • Ability to read blueprints.

  • Knowledge of metallurgy.

  • Knowledge of various welding techniques, including TIG, MIG, arc, and oxy-fuel welding.

  • Knowledge of manual and mechanical welding techniques.
